Biden to Bar New Drilling Around a Major Native American Cultural Site
After years of tribal requests, the president plans to block new oil and gas leases within 10 miles of Chaco Canyon in New Mexico. The ban is likely to generate strong pushback from industry.

New Mexico Set to Become Latest State to Legalize Recreational Weed
New Mexico state legislators have voted in favor of a bill legalizing recreational marijuana use, becoming the second state in just 48 hours to do so.
